我正在关注此Angular 2.0 Meteor Tutorial。 我完全按照所有步骤,添加和删除指定的模块。安装了最新版本的Meteor和VS Code。
该教程声称System.js可以作为模块加载器“开箱即用”,包含在Angular2-meteor包中。由于某些原因它似乎不起作用,因为我在VS中遇到错误:
/// <reference path="../typings/angular2-meteor.d.ts" />
import {Component, View, bootstrap} from 'angular2/angular2';
除非提供'--module'标志,否则无法编译模块。
我发现在这个主题的其他答案上没有任何用处,特别是因为在我的情况下,必须将-module标志提供给TS编译器,该编译器由angular2-meteor包自动加载。
答案 0 :(得分:1)
我通过重新安装整个堆栈(meteor,VSCode和所有软件包)修复了它。不知道它究竟是什么造成的,但它似乎是一些包版本问题。